search envelope-o feed check
Home Unanswered Active Tags New Question
user comment-o

DayPilotBubble not showing on Touch/Mobile devices (iOS/Android)

Asked by Piet Eckhart
4 years ago.

Hi,

We recently upgraded to a more recent version of the DayPilot control.
Using a DayPilotBubble we used to be able to open the bubble by clicking on a cell on a mobile device.

Hovering on a desktop browser works fine. When I switch back to the older version the bubble shows just fine.

Did i break something? Should this work
What do I need to do to get a CellBubble to show when selecting/clicking a cell?

Kind regards,

Piet Eckhart

Answer posted by Dan Letecky [DayPilot]
4 years ago.

Peit,

How do you activate the bubble? It should work fine for EventClickHandling="Bubble"?

If the bubble used to open without EventClickHandling="Bubble" it might have been an unwanted side effect.

Another option is to add an active area to the event with Action set to Bubble.
http://doc.daypilot.org/scheduler/event-active-areas/

Comment posted by Piet Eckhart
4 years ago.

Hi Dan,

I'm not working with a bubble for event but with a bubble for Cells. (by setting CellBubbleID)
On touch devices i would like to be able to click on an empty cell to open the bubble that would normally open when the users hovers over it on a desktop browser.

How can I solve this?

Kind regards,

Piet Eckhart

Comment posted by Dan Letecky [DayPilot]
4 years ago.

Hi Piet,

I'll need to check that. The cells don't have any default action assigned to tap gesture (unlike mouse click which triggers time range selection).

Comment posted by Piet Eckhart
4 years ago.

Hi Dan,

Thanks, but keep in mind that I need the bubble to show up on tap on a touch device and on hover on desktop browsers. This is how it currently works in our production version.

Comment posted by Piet Eckhart
4 years ago.

Hi Dan,

Its been two weeks since my last Reply.
Can you please provide me with an answer?

This question is more than 3 months old and has been closed. Please create a new question if you have anything to add.